Considerations for seniors living in Brighton, IL
Access to quality healthcare: Brighton has several hospitals and medical clinics that offer excellent healthcare services to seniors.
Affordable cost of living: The cost of living in Brighton is lower compared to other cities in the state, making it a more affordable option for seniors on a fixed income.
Great weather: The summers are warm and humid, while the winters are cold and snowy. However, this may be ideal for seniors who enjoy all four seasons throughout the year.
Wide range of recreational opportunities: Senior residents can enjoy hiking, fishing, golfing at one of the several parks or golf courses in the area.
A strong sense of community: Brighton is home to many unique shops and small restaurants that create a sense of community which could help form friendships among senior citizens who live there.
Proximity to larger cities: Seniors who want greater access to shopping centers and cultural attractions might appreciate being close enough to St Louis but able to enjoy a peaceful rural setting in Brighton.
